Appledore Road is in Cardiff and in Cardiff district. CF14 3HU is located in the Llandaff North elect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of Cardiff North. This postcode has been in use since 1999-06-01.

Safety

Is Appledore Road dangerous?

Over the last 12 months, the overall crime rate around Appledore Road was 20.5 per 1,000 residents, which is 78.7% lower than the Llandaff North average. The most reported crime type was Anti-social behaviour.

Appledore Road has the 2nd lowest crime rate of 27 local areas in Llandaff North and the 175th lowest crime rate of 1,028 local areas in Cardiff .

Violent and sexual offences accounted for around 11.7 crimes per 1,000 residents and have been rising year on year. Over the last decade, overall crime has fallen by about -59.0%.
